Marlys Hauser
Nov. 25, 1945-Dec. 28, 2022
Marlys Hauser, 77, Foxholm, ND, passed away Wednesday, December 28, 2022 at a Minot Hospital.
Marlys E. Pierson was born November 25, 1945, daughter of Robert and Nadeen (Frye) Pierson, in Minot, ND. She attended school in Minot where she graduated in 1963.
Marlys was united in marriage to the love of her life, Lawrence “Larry” Hauser on June 5, 1965 at St. Mary’s Church in Foxholm, ND, where they remain current members. Marlys and Larry started their life together on their dairy farm on the hill where they happily expanded their family by five when they welcomed Karla, Kim, Todd, Kristi and Keri.
Marlys cherished her family and many friends. She enjoyed being a wife, mother, grandma and great-grandma. She always had a smile on her face when loved ones were around.
Over the years Marlys was employed at Ward Drug, The Better Half, and MTI where she made many lifelong friendships. She enjoyed various hobbies including knitting, crocheting, baking, playing Scrabble/Words, and journaling. She especially loved card games with all who stopped by. Marlys was a long time member of Hearth and Home Homemakers. She enjoyed attending her monthly meetings with these precious friends.
The house on the hill is where Marlys’ seven grandchildren spent many happy holidays, gatherings and sleepovers. Her seven greats valued their time with their great-grandma Mar at Parshall Bay celebrating summer and family time together.
Marlys’ fun loving and social nature will live on in our hearts forever.
